NEW: Police confiscate 304 bales of clothing 

Online Reporter 

POLICE in Rusape have confiscated 304 bales of second-hand clothes stashed in a container belonging to suspected smugglers along the Harare-Mutare Road.

Police spokesperson Assistant Commissioner Paul Nyathi said the driver abandoned the truck after it was involved in an accident.

“Police in Rusape recovered 304 bales of second-hand clothes at the 172km peg along the Harare-Mutare Road,” he said.

“The bales were in a container of a Man TGA 268 rigid truck which was deserted by the driver after it was involved in a road traffic accident with an Iveco bus.”

Investigations are currently underway.
